A common fault with cookers is the oven not heating up. In most cases, this is due to a faulty thermostat or element, which will need to be replaced.
Similarly, if the grill in your cooker or a hob ring is not generating heat then this can usually be rectified by replacing the element.
If your 566 oven is generating heat but is losing much of it through the door this is most likely to be a fault with the door seal. Prolonged exposure to the oven's high temperatures can cause the seal to deteriorate over time, but it can be easily replaced.
